Tough questions need powerful answers. Outsourcing a Call Center can yield substantial savings, but only if implemented with foresight. During the critical analysis and decision-making process, many questions must be considered:
- What are the cost benefits of an outsourced vs. an in-house operation?
- Will there be tradeoffs in Customer Experience, customer retention, or growth?
- Is the outsourced Contact Center more/less sustainable and manageable?
- How can I protect my customers, stakeholders, and business interests?
- What are the implications of managing the outsourced operations?
